Method

Preparation

1

Cook the Noodles

Bring a pot of water to a boil and cook the ramen noodles according to the package instructions. Drain and rinse under cold water to cool them down. Set aside.

2

Prepare the Vegetables

Julienne the cucumber and carrot. Cut the tomato into wedges. Set aside.

3

Prepare the Egg

Boil the eggs for about 7-8 minutes until hard boiled. Cool, peel, and cut in half.

Assembly

4

Combine the Ingredients

In a large bowl, combine the chilled ramen noodles, cucumber, carrot, tomato, corn, and shredded chicken (if using).

5

Make the Dressing

In a small bowl, whisk together soy sauce, rice vinegar, sesame oil, sugar, and chili oil. Adjust seasoning to taste.

6

Serve

Drizzle the dressing over the noodles and vegetables. Toss gently to combine. Garnish with halved boiled eggs and sprinkle sesame seeds on top.
